相关介绍:   Patrick Park成长于Morrison,Colorado,很小的时候便展示出了他的艺术天赋,他的母亲是一位诗人,他的父亲是一个很喜欢folk和blues的医生。Park在很小的时候就开始写歌了,在中学的时候加入了她的第一支乐队,不久后他去纽约开始追寻他的音乐梦想,不过不到8个月就去了洛杉矶,在那为了养活自己,从服装店员到空手道教练,他做了数不清的临工杂工,2000年他在朋友女友的店里完成自己的第一个demo-The Basement Tapes,因为他没有足够的钱去录音室。那一年park认识了Dave Trumfio ,之后Tim Easton,Eric Heywood,Dave Kostiner加入他们的队伍,在02年的夏天他们在一起制作完成了一个debut album,与此同时他们还经常为Julia Fordham,Gomez,Beth orton等一些歌手做开张的热场乐队。03年他签约进了Hollywood Records,并与2月发表了EP Under the unminding skies,不久后便发行了第一张专辑Loneliness Knows My Name,销量并不理想。不久后他就此事做了解释:Hollywood Records对我的定位很不明确,他们是一个pop厂牌,所以总是把我放到不适合我的风格上,之后他去了Curb Appeal Records,发行了他的第二张专辑Everyone's in Everyone,并且继续他全美的旅行。
